Gameplay is the same as the first two Layton games, pretty simple moving around and speaking to people like a point and click adventure game but filled with brain teaser type puzzles. The story in this one is absolutely elevated though, the first two games had really fun mysteries but this game ramps that up to 11. It also throws in a shockingly emotional personal element as well, I felt like for the first time in the series we got to really know Layton as a character as well as his past. The whole cast has great moments as well it was nice to see them all again.The cutscenes are beautiful in this HD port so I’m very glad I went with this version for that alone, I really hope the other games get this sort of treatment eventually.

I enjoyed this game, but I still don't really understand why people always say the first trilogy are better than the prequels, especially the 3DS. At least with this game it felt like it had more diversity in the music compared to the other two games in the original trilogy, and puzzles started becoming a lot more interactive too. The plot was just okay and felt like it went too far at some points, even for Professor Layton, a series that has never really had grounded plot lines.
